Human herpesvirus 6 infects cervical epithelial cells and transactivates human papillomavirus gene expression.

To examine whether human herpesvirus 6 (HHV-6) is capable of infecting human cervical epithelial cells and altering expression of human papillomavirus (HPV) genes, HPV-immortalized or -transformed carcinoma cell lines were infected with HHV-6 variant A.
